Why Hire a Professional for Dishwasher Installation?

Hiring a licensed professional ensures your kitchen remains safe, functional, and fully compliant with technical regulations. Key benefits include:

Safety & Code Compliance: Professionals guarantee your installation meets National Electrical Code (NEC) standards, providing the required dedicated 15–20 amp circuit and GFCI protection to prevent electrical hazards.

Leak Prevention: Expert plumbers correctly install critical components like the air gap or high loop, which are essential to prevent dirty water backflow and protect your home from long-term water damage.

Warranty & Insurance Protection: Professional work preserves manufacturer warranties and ensures your home insurance remains valid in the event of a future leak.

Technical Expertise: Licensed pros handle the heavy lifting and complex plumbing hookups, ensuring the unit is perfectly leveled and tested for immediate, vibration-free use.

Convenience & Disposal: Most professional services include the removal and eco-friendly disposal of your old appliance, saving you significant time and effort.

Standard 24-Inch Built-In Dishwashers

The most common choice for American kitchens, these units fit a standard 24-inch cabinet opening. Our plumbers ensure a precise fit, adjusting the leveling legs to prevent vibration and noise.

Compact 18-Inch and Drawer-Style Models

For smaller kitchens or wet bars, 18-inch units offer efficient cleaning in tight spaces. We also specialize in drawer dishwasher installation, which requires unique plumbing and cabinetry modifications.

Custom Panel-Ready Installations

For a high-end, integrated look, we install panel-ready models that match your cabinetry. This requires meticulous alignment and secure mounting of the custom front to ensure seamless operation.

Ensuring Compliance with Technical Standards and Codes

Compliance with safety codes is what distinguishes a professional dishwasher plumber from a DIY attempt.

According to NEC 422.16, the power cord for a built-in dishwasher must be between 3 and 6.5 feet long. Furthermore, the receptacle must be located in an accessible space adjacent to the dishwasher, never directly behind it.

Proper Venting: Air Gaps vs. High Loops

To prevent dirty water from siphoning back into your clean dishes, we implement code-approved venting. This may involve a high loop under the counter or an air gap fitting mounted on the sink, depending on your local municipal requirements.

Certain jurisdictions require a plumbing or electrical permit for new installations. Our team ensures all work is "up to code," protecting your home's value and insurance eligibility.

Preventing Water Damage and Insurance Complications

Improperly secured compression fittings or poorly installed drain hoses can lead to slow leaks. Over time, this causes extensive water damage and mold growth, which may not be covered by insurance if the installation wasn't performed by a licensed plumber.
